Job Description

The Role

As a freelance Personal Trainer, you'll be responsible for helping members achieve their health, fitness and performance goals through personalised coaching, exercise programming and lifestyle support.

Success in this role comes from building meaningful relationships with members, delivering exceptional coaching experiences and creating long-term client results.

To help accelerate your business growth, you'll have the opportunity to:

  • Deliver personalised fitness coaching and training programmes
  • Conduct fitness consultations and member onboarding through our MOVE programme
  • Build and grow your Personal Training client base
  • Lead Group Training sessions, workshops and member events
  • Support member engagement, retention and overall gym experience
  • Promote and deliver bespoke coaching services tailored to individual goals
  • Establish yourself as a trusted fitness professional within the club community
  • Contribute to a positive, motivating and results-driven gym culture

The more visible and engaged you are within the club, the greater your opportunity to build relationships, increase client retention and maximise your earning potential.

Qualifications

What We're Looking For

Essential Qualifications
  • Level 3 Personal Trainer Qualification
  • CIMSPA Practitioner Membership
  • Public Liability Insurance (£2 million cover or above)
Skills & Experience
  • Passion for health, fitness and helping people achieve their goals
  • Strong coaching, communication and people skills
  • Self-motivated with an entrepreneurial mindset
  • Ability to build rapport and establish lasting client relationships
  • Confidence in generating leads and growing a client base
  • Excellent customer service and member engagement skills
  • Professional, proactive and driven to succeed
  • Ability to work independently while contributing positively to the wider team
